1. There will be no war with Iran. Saudi ruler of all people doesn't want it because he has the most to lose. This will stay a Saudi-Yemen war and Iran will continue to provoke and nobody will do a thing to Iran, except outside of Iran.
2. There is excess capacity for oil production. Russia has already brought theirs online after many months of maintenance of its sour contamination fiasco last year. Iraq and Nigeria are already exceeding their quota as of last month. Iran is getting creative in selling its oil mid-water and eventually their production will inevitablly come back to the market one way or the other.
3. The new Saudi oil minister has a job. And it's not continuing the old minister action of losing market share and bankrupting the country. Saudi Arabia has big fiscal difficulties right now producing 8M bbl/d when their capacity is 11M bbl/d. Why should they cede market share to US shale whose cost is $50/bbl when their own is $8/bbl?
